About this ebook

A trilogy of short stories set in the aftermath of the zombie apocalypse. The stories focus on the world months after the outbreak occurs instead of focusing on the outbreak itself.

    It always happens the same way, he said pulling in a long drag. Thank you for the smoke by the way.

    What do you mean, it always happens the same way? The woman answered sternly. She wasn't going to play games.

    How do you guys have cigarettes still? He replied. It didn't matter that she didn't want to play, he wasn't going to give up everything without a little bit of conversation.

    Answer my question please

    I asked first, he said.

    We stocked up, we assumed that people wouldn't be able to get over their addiction just because the world went to shit.

    Fair point, I am guessing you rationed them.

    Yes, but it's harder to ration with new people. We sometimes have to give them a few extra.

    Doesn't seem wise, he said, continuing to procrastinate.

    Well they know that once their extras are out they are on the same ration as everyone else. It's up to them to decide to make those last or not.

    Ah, the firm hand.

    Not the same as the firm hand your little community had, she snapped.

    You really aren't going to let me have my fun are you?

    No I am not, she paused to light her own cigarette. I'm already pissed that they felt the need to use me as a tool to get you talking so I am not in the mood for games.

    I see that the end of the world hasn't stifled your feminist agenda.

    I actually wasn't one until the end of the world. But so many of the men trying to take care of me failed in the most horrible way. You kind of learn that regardless of your gender, age, or who you were before. Sooner or later you have to be responsible for yourself or die.
